Web25 de mar. de 2024 · A contractor-controlled insurance program (CCIP) is a wrap-up policy that provides insurance coverage to all parties enrolled in a construction project and is managed by the General Contractor. For contractors, CCIP insurance leads to cost reductions, greater project control, simplified claims management, and safer project sites.

The risk financing process consists of five steps: identifying and analyzing exposures, analyzing alternative risk financing techniques, selecting the best risk financing technique (s), implementing the selected technique (s), and monitoring the selected technique (s). WebA risk measure is used to determine the amount of an asset or set of assets (traditionally currency) to be kept in reserve. The purpose of this reserve is to make the risks taken by financial institutions, such as banks and insurance companies, acceptable to the regulator.

Web26 de mai. de 2024 · For example, if there’s a 10% chance that a hurricane will hit a particular geography; and the supplier in that region is your only provider of a certain component; and the value of the product affected would be $3 million, then the Value at Risk is .1 x $3,000,000 = $300,000.
